Turkey Satay with Peanut Sauce
Turkey Satay with Peanut Sauce recipe

4 Servings

Turkey
1 Pound TURKEY BREASTS
3 Tablespoons milk
1 Tablespoon olive oil
1 Teaspoon soy sauce
1 Tablespoon onion minced
1/2 Teaspoon red pepper flakes
1/2 Teaspoon lemon zest
1/2 Teaspoon fresh ginger root minced
1/8 Teaspoon coconut extract
Peanut Sauce
1 Clove garlic minced
1 Tablespoon onion chopped
1 -1/2 Teaspoons fresh lemon juice
1/4 Teaspoon soy sauce
1/4 Cup smooth peanut butter
1/8 Teaspoon cayenne pepper
Dash coconut extract
1/4 Cup milk
Turkey:
1. Cut turkey in half lengthwise and place between two 12-inch pieces of wax paper. Flatten each turkey piece and cut into 1-inch wide strips.
2. Combine milk, oil, soy sauce, onion, pepper flakes, lemon zest, ginger and coconut extract.
3. Pour marinade over turkey strips and coat all strips. Cover, refrigerate and marinate turkey strips for at least 4 hours.
4. Weave turkey strips onto skewers. Discard marinade.
5. Lightly coat grill rack with vegetable cooking spray. Grill turkey strips about 4 inches from the heat for 2-3 minutes per side or until turkey is no longer pink in center.
Peanut Sauce:
1. In food processor, combine garlic and onion. Process for 10 seconds or until chopped.
2. Add lemon juice, soy sauce, peanut butter, cayenne, and coconut extract. Process 20 seconds or until blended.
3. With motor running, slowly add milk through feeder tube. Process sauce until smooth and well blended.
4. Microwave on high 20-30 seconds or until thickened.
Service
1. Serve peanut sauce with turkey skewers.
